Hyundai and Genesis electric vehicle owners in the United States can now benefit from significant discounts when charging at Ionna Chargers, a new partnership announced this week. This development could reduce the total cost of ownership for EV drivers and promote increased adoption of Hyundai and Genesis EVs across the country.

The partnership between Hyundai, Genesis, and Ionna Chargers offers discounted rates exclusively for owners of Hyundai Ioniq, Kona Electric, and Genesis GV60 models when using Ionna’s charging stations. The discounts are reported to be up to 50% off standard charging fees, according to a company spokesperson.

Hyundai and Genesis confirmed that the initiative aims to lower barriers to EV adoption by making charging more accessible and affordable. The program is set to launch nationwide, with details on specific locations and eligibility criteria still being finalized.

Industry analysts note that this move aligns with broader automaker strategies to incentivize EV use amid increasing competition and rising consumer interest in electric mobility.

Recent Trends in EV Incentives and Charging Strategies

Over the past year, automakers have increasingly sought partnerships with charging providers to offer discounts and incentives, aiming to address range anxiety and charging costs. Hyundai and Genesis have been expanding their EV lineups, with the Ioniq 5, Kona Electric, and GV60 gaining popularity. The move to partner with Ionna Chargers reflects a broader industry trend of integrating charging benefits into vehicle ownership packages to enhance competitiveness and appeal to eco-conscious buyers.

Previously, EV incentives largely depended on government rebates and tax credits, but automakers are now supplementing these with direct charging discounts to improve the overall ownership experience.

“This initiative is designed to make EV ownership more affordable and convenient for our customers, encouraging wider adoption across the U.S.”

— Hyundai spokesperson
